Effect of catalyst on densification of carbon/carbon composites by impregnation

When coal-tar pitch is used as a matrix precursor of carbon/carbon (C/C) composites, improving carbonization yield and decreasing the closed porosity are key factors. In this paper, the C/C composites fabricated from activated preforms by solution of nickel nitrate and parent preforms were compared by apparent densities and microstructures from experiments. The results show that the nickel reduced from nickel nitrate during carbonization of composite can leads to (1) the higher densification efficiency, (2) the more ordered and denser structure of matrix, (3) the well-bonded interface between reinforcing carbon fibers and matrix, (4) the lower amount of closed porosity.
